Transaction 58ea4b19530bf11c73e41414f792134194d41e78bfef66c25003db76a330a0c3

1 Input
2 Outputs
  • 58ea4b19530bf11c73e41414f792134194d41e78bfef66c25003db76a330a0c3:0
  • value  11842251075
    address  1FdzEm3gPq6QjwSGRSUfXf1tFoiLsdNSgw
  • 58ea4b19530bf11c73e41414f792134194d41e78bfef66c25003db76a330a0c3:1
  • value  31574793
    address  1NSJgg7Tjkie9Z7Qcucbi9YiBrvP2MZuVc